O Hedge Fund Activity: Q1 2020 in Review

763 of the 4,538 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Realty Income (O) for Q1 2020, worth a combined $12.8B — down 31% from $18.5B a quarter earlier.

Sellers outnumbered buyers: 161 funds closed out of O and 82 opened new positions — a net loss of 79 holders — while 298 trimmed existing stakes and 280 added.

The largest buyer was Bank of America, adding an estimated $398M. The largest seller was Cohen & Steers, cutting an estimated $423M.
